Timeline & Setting – The Bitch (1979)

Explore the full timeline and setting of The Bitch (1979). Follow every major event in chronological order and see how the environment shapes the story, characters, and dramatic tension.

Time period

Late 1970s

Set in the late 1970s, the film captures the era's opulent jet-set culture and decadent nightlife. It uses the period to explore crumbling fortunes, glamorous parties, and intertwined crime networks. The mood reflects a time when wealth and influence could shift quickly, often through deception.

Location

London (The Hobo nightclub), New York, Grants' country estate

The story revolves around Fontaine's glamorous London nightlife at her failing club The Hobo. It also moves across the Atlantic to New York during a transatlantic moment, and returns to the Grants' countryside estate where the Derby and high-stakes schemes unfold. Key scenes alternate between urban nightlife and the rural estate, highlighting the clash between luxury and danger.

Main Characters – The Bitch (1979)

Meet the key characters of The Bitch (1979), with detailed profiles, motivations, and roles in the plot. Understand their emotional journeys and what they reveal about the film’s deeper themes.

Fontaine Khaled (Joan Collins)

A divorcee with a lavish jet-set lifestyle, Fontaine fights to maintain financial security as her nightclub The Hobo struggles. Clever and savvy, she manipulates situations to claw back wealth, but remains vulnerable to those who control money and power around her. Her charm hides a readiness to take risks to survive in a world of luxury and danger.

Nico Cantafora (as Michael Coby) (Antonio Cantafora)

A handsome Italian gambler with mafia debts, Nico uses Fontaine to move a stolen diamond ring. He thrives on risk and deception, constantly dancing between charm and threat. His opportunistic nature complicates Fontaine's plans and ties him to criminal networks.

Thrush Feather

A ruthless gangland boss who leverages both menacing force and shrewd deals to control outcomes. He manipulates the Derby and exerts power over Fontaine and Nico, ultimately asserting his own ownership over the club. His presence anchors the criminal underworld in the story.

Leonard Grant (Mark Burns)

Fontaine's best friend and a wealthy horse owner, Leonard embodies old-money stability. He invites Fontaine and Nico to his country estate for a high-stakes Derby, representing the benevolent face of aristocratic influence. His involvement underscores themes of trust and social capital.

Vanessa Grant (Sue Lloyd)

Leonard's wife and a key socialite, Vanessa embodies refinement and sophistication. She navigates the pressures of maintaining social standing while supporting Fontaine and her husband’s interests. Her presence highlights the era's gendered expectations within high society.

Arnold Rinstead (as financial advisor)

Fontaine's cautious financial advisor who warns that her fortune is dwindling. He represents the rational voice trying to steady a volatile situation, offering pragmatic guidance in a world of risk and temptation. His advice anchors the plot's financial pressures.

Major Themes – The Bitch (1979)

Explore the central themes of The Bitch (1979), from psychological, social, and emotional dimensions to philosophical messages. Understand what the film is really saying beneath the surface.

💰 Greed

Wealth fuels every major move, from Fontaine's attempt to restore her nightclub's fortune to Nico's need to pay off mafia debts. The con and the counterfeit ring show how money can corrupt trust and drive characters to manipulate others for personal gain. The derby plot becomes a vehicle for profit, risk, and opportunistic crime.

👑 Power

Control over finances, reputations, and venues becomes a central prize. Fontaine seeks to reclaim influence over her life and business, while Thrush Feathers asserts dominion by owning the club and shaping the Derby outcome. The film stages a battle for dominance between glamour, legitimacy, and criminal pressure.

🎭 Deception

Deceit threads through every relationship: fake wealth, a planted ring, and double-crosses at the race. Fontaine plays both sides to advance her interests, often blurring lines between ally and exploit. The final twist—Feathers claiming ownership—reveals how appearances can mask manipulation and control.
